That's snow joking matter! Playful dad Hugh Jackman fires a snowball at daughter Ava as they enjoy wintry dog walk in New York
He is one of Hollywood's top actors, having appeared in an array of blockbuster movies in recent years.
But Hugh Jackman proved he was a family man at heart on Saturday, after he was seen playing in the snow with his daughter Ava.
The Les Misérables star, 48, certainly looked in the Christmas spirit as he and his 11-year-old embarked on a snowball fight during a winter stroll in New York with the family's two dogs, Allegra and Dali.

The Australian actor was quick to display his playful, funny side often seen in interviews as he threw a snowball at the pre-teen during their winter walk.
Keen to get involved his young girl, who showcased a dip-dye hairstyle of bright purple, retaliated by running to gather snow in her own hands in an attempt to get the Wolverine star.
The pair were the picture-perfect duo in matching puffer jackets of black and blue, before Hugh added a woolly hat to his head for further protection from the chill.

Meanwhile their dogs were not left out of the winter festivities - also being clad in adorable coats of vibrant colours to keep them warm during their walk in the snow.
Having endured such a busy filming schedule recently, doting dad Hugh appeared to be spending some quality time at home with his daughter - as wife Deborra-Lee Furness and son Oscar, 16, did not join them.
After sadly suffering two miscarriages, Hugh and Deborra adopted Oscar in 2000 and Ava soon after.

However the actor has previously spoken about the difficulty of having children of their own - but confessed his belief that adopting their children was a kind of 'destiny' and 'the way it was meant to happen'.
He told Australia's Herald Sun in 2011: 'I think any parent can relate - trying to have children is wonderful and when you feel as though that's not going to happen, there's a certain anxiety that goes with it.'
However he later added: 'From the moment we started the adoption process, all the anxiety went away. I don't think of them as adopted - they're our children.'

The couple met on the set of Australian TV drama Correlli and have been happily married since 1996.
However the blonde confessed she had almost convinced Hugh to reject his iconic Wolverine role - joking that she was finally admitting she had once been 'wrong', after 20 years of marriage.
When the heartthrob was first offered the role in 2000, his wife encouraged him to turn it down - with Hugh telling A Current Affair last year that Deb had thought it was 'a terrible idea'.

It is now arguably his most famous and successful role - having portrayed the character in a whopping eight different films.
Yet Hugh confirmed earlier this year that his upcoming film Logan 3, which is set for release in March next year, will be the last time he will play Wolverine.
Moving on to new projects after a successful run in the X Men franchise, the musical theatre star is currently shooting new flick The Greatest Showman alongside Zac Efron.
Hugh plays P. T. Barnum, the founder of the famous Barnum & Bailey Circus which was billed as 'The Greatest Show on Earth' in the early 20th century.
